當前位置:編程學習大全網 - 編程語言 - 嵌入式開發和單片機開發有什麽區別

嵌入式開發和單片機開發有什麽區別

嵌入式開發和單片機開發的區別:

嵌入式開發和單片機開發都是與嵌入式系統相關的領域,但它們在範圍和應用上存在壹些區別。

1.定義:

嵌入式開發是壹種軟硬件協同設計的開發過程,用於創建嵌入式系統,這些系統通常包含嵌入式處理器、嵌入式操作系統和應用軟件。嵌入式開發可以涉及多種硬件平臺,包括單片機。

單片機開發更具體,通常指在單片機上進行軟件開發的過程。單片機是壹種集成了處理器、存儲器和各種輸入輸出接口的微控制器。

2.範圍:

嵌入式開發的範圍更廣泛,可以包括在各種嵌入式系統中使用的軟件和硬件的開發。這包括嵌入式系統中的各種組件,例如傳感器、通信模塊、用戶界面等。

單片機開發更專註於使用單片機進行軟件開發,側重於嵌入式系統中的中央處理器。

3.復雜性:

嵌入式開發的復雜性因項目而異。它可以涉及到大型嵌入式系統,其中包含多個處理器、多個設備和復雜的軟件架構。

單片機開發通常相對簡化,因為它通常涉及壹個小型、獨立的微控制器,用於執行特定的任務。

4.應用領域:

嵌入式開發可應用於各種領域,包括汽車、醫療設備、工業自動化、智能家居等。它在需要嵌入式計算能力的任何地方都有應用。

單片機開發通常更常見於相對簡單的嵌入式系統,如家用電器、小型傳感器、遙控器等。

總體而言:

嵌入式開發是壹個更廣泛的概念,而單片機開發是嵌入式開發領域中的壹個具體方面。選擇嵌入式開發還是單片機開發取決於項目的規模、復雜性和應用領域。

以上內容是由豬八戒網精心整理,希望對您有所幫助。

  • 上一篇:匯編代碼實例
  • 下一篇:Win10系統提示是否要允許此網頁訪問剪貼板如何解決
  • copyright 2024編程學習大全網